We were a massive 440 short of a 30,000 average in 1992 - before the Premiership attendance boom.

 

We managed 28,700 when we started our steep downward spiral in 1998.

 

Even managed 147 shy of a 25,000 average in League One (2006) where we finished 19th - one of, if not, our lowest ever finishes in shy of 150 years.

 

Sheffield United managed over 30,500 average in the Premiership return (2006) yet only managed 19,500 in 2004 and a laughable 13,400 in 2000. So, 6 years saw United have an attendance increase of 17,000 due to Premiership football. Why do you think a 10,000 increase for Wednesday would be unrealistic?
